Output ea63043bbf3c56b1fc0e2ada349150383aa6703b2ef44792b58085315c6f2a6f:15

value
258250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bef10336235a5b838e9c68563d5835e611b7319e OP_EQUAL
address
3K6d2qUzKn3Qra78nSamE7JmG6X1cpmjAm
transaction
ea63043bbf3c56b1fc0e2ada349150383aa6703b2ef44792b58085315c6f2a6f
confirmations
58532
spent
true